Output 62ecfdca4b59201d1b9290c1770564f28e78508453f3a268725136efe3efe61f:1

value
5700000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1c98ee6d53db94a1b62d7af317afcaef7eba4e0 OP_EQUALVERIFY OP_CHECKSIG
address
1L8Fgbwm8jMHsk88x4EHyV3nSR1zffxyfd
transaction
62ecfdca4b59201d1b9290c1770564f28e78508453f3a268725136efe3efe61f
spent
true